Ft. Lauderdale to Florence - Need Flight Advice
 
My friend and I are flying (hopefully first class) from Florida to Florence and returning from Rome. We're closer to Ft. Lauderdale, but Miami ok. Don't want to make more than 1 stop. Any suggestions?

Rastaguytoday Jul 30th, 2012 01:09 PM

You aren't going to find direct flights from either airport. Fort Lauderdale represents itself as an international airline, but it's mostly to Central and South America.

Miami will have more options. Only one airline flies nonstop to Rome, which is Alitalia.

The Florence airport is a regional airport. You'll find lots of international flights going to from Bologna, then a short train ride down to Florence.

DonTopaz Aug 1st, 2012 08:56 AM

Your best bets are Lufthansa or Swiss. Both offer 1-stop flights to Florence (or Rome) from Miami, both offer first class, and both have superb F products. (I prefer Swiss's inflight first class, but Lufthansa's F ground services are probably the best of any airline, anywhere.)
